UPMC Western Psychiatric Hospital is hiring a full-time Safety Guard!

The shift for this position is 8:00 am to 8:00 pm.

  • Sign on bonus up to $1,500!**

Responsibilities:

  • Establish a presence at an assigned post at UPMC Western Psychiatric hospital, grounds, garages and associated areas to deter criminal activity and assist with customer service as needed.
  • Has awareness of unauthorized persons, unusual physical factors, and mechanical malfunctions; reports or resolves problems, as appropriate.
  • Conduct searches according to system and department policy regarding customer service responsibilities and maintaining paperwork and property appropriately.
  • Inventory, maintain, and manage patient and visitor property.
  • Report and document activities and contact UPMC Police Officers or other appropriate law enforcement regarding incidents, suspicious activities and hazards when necessary.
  • Responds to and resolves problems, disputes, and unusual circumstances as necessary.
  • Provides customer service to patients, families, visitors, and staff to maintain a welcoming, safe, and secure environment.
  • Monitor security, fire, and environmental alarms, respond to alarms, and assist when needed.
  • Assists patients, visitors, and employees with vehicle problems per policy and training.
  • Escorts, assists and/or directs patients and visitors to areas within the hospital or facility, furnishes information, as requested.
  • May aid handicapped, and elderly persons upon arrival and departure from the hospital or facility and assures an adequate supply of wheelchairs are at the hospital entrance.
  • Works cooperatively with local police departments and authorities.
  • Responds to requests for assistance in the assigned locations; assists in locating patients.
  • Locks all doors, in designated areas, after regular business hours; unlocks doors at the start of business hours.
  • Maintain required certifications and licensing.
  • Complete all mandatory training programs per departmental guidelines.
  • High School diploma or equivalent preferred.
  • High level of integrity required for handling sensitive/confidential UPMC information.
  • Must possess strong interpersonal skills, especially the ability to effectively interact, communicate, and diffuse potential combative situations with persons from all walks of life.
  • Able to effectively deal with stress and potentially dangerous situations.
  • Physical fitness requirements to deal with typical physical demands that require full body motion and physical strength and stamina sufficient to respond to crisis interventions and medical emergencies.
  • Be able to effectively communicate both orally and in written format.
  • Good interpersonal skills; able to deal with stress and potentially dangerous conflict situations.
  • All applicants will be subject to a thorough background and criminal record check.
  • Must be available for all shifts.

Licensure, Certifications, and Clearances:

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ation certification required within 30 days of hire. Successfully pass UPMC Physical Fitness Standard prior to hire. Comprehensive Crisis Management (CCM) required after hire.

  •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R)
  • Comprehensive Crisis Management (CCMC)
  • UPMC Physical Fitness Standard
  • Act 31 Child Abuse Reporting with renewal
  • Act 33 with renewal
  • Act 34 with renewal
  • Act 73 FBI Clearance with renewal
